Tartaric acid is categorized into natural and synthetic types. Natural tartaric acid is derived from plant-based sources such as grapes, bananas, and tamarinds. It is widely used in the food and beverage industry due to its organic and environmentally friendly nature. Synthetic tartaric acid, on the other hand, is produced through chemical synthesis and is primarily used in industrial applications where cost efficiency and scalability are crucial.

Tartaric acid finds applications in multiple industries, including food and beverages, pharmaceuticals, cosmetics, and industrial sectors. In food and beverages, it is used as an acidulant, antioxidant, and emulsifier. The pharmaceutical industry utilizes tartaric acid in drug formulations due to its solubility-enhancing properties. Additionally, it is used in cosmetics for its exfoliating and pH-regulating properties, and in industrial applications such as ceramics and textiles.
The primary end users of tartaric acid include food and beverage manufacturers, pharmaceutical companies, cosmetic product manufacturers, and industrial processing units. The food industry is the largest consumer, given the compound’s widespread use in food preservation and flavor enhancement. The pharmaceutical sector relies on tartaric acid for the production of effervescent tablets and liquid formulations, while industrial applications leverage its stabilizing properties.
